> Promo 21-22

#

> Fonctions Javascript utiles

Un petit fichier avec quelques fonctions Javascript utiles :

  • random(min, max) un peu comme la fonction de p5js
    random(min, max, true) permet d’obtenir un nombre entier
  • randomColor() pour obtenir une couleur hexadécimale aléatoire
  • setLocal(name, value), getLocal(name) et clearLocal(name)
    pour gérer des données complexes (JSON) en localStorage et enregistrer des données persistantes dans le navigateur du visiteur.

La mini-librairie est téléchargeable ici.

#

> Positions CSS

position: static; par défaut, l’élément fait partie du flux normal de la page position: relative; le mode « triche », permet de déplacer un élmt par rappoort à sa place de départ... Voir l'article

#

> Structure recommandée d’un site HTML5

Ces balises sont comme des <div>, avec des infos en plus à destination des moteurs de recherche.
Si les robots comprennent mieux votre site, il sera mieux référencé !

#

> Couleur aléatoire en Javascript

Voici une petite fonction à utiliser où vous le souhaitez, pour remplacer une couleur du genre ‘#FFFFFF’ :

function randColor(){
	return '#'+(function(h){return new Array(7-h.length).join("0")+h})((Math.random()*(0xFFFFFF+1)<<0).toString(16));
}

Il faut coller la fonction dans votre code, ensuite à vous les couleurs aléatoires !

[ Source ]